Idle Control & MAP Sensor

Organising the where to attach the idle control valve and MAP sensor.

 


The stock Fireblade bodies come with a number of fittings to gain access to read the manifold pressure, however not all of the bodies are fitted with the same fittings, so they would have to be added as required.

 

 
You can see two of the fittings have very small orifices, and front one is bored parallel.

 


I decided to leave the restricted nipples to attach my MAP sensor, and drill out the existing parallel one in each case, replacing it for a steel type that allows for greater flow.

 


The steel nipples were punched from old stock Honda inlet plenums as they were the perfect size and neatly finished. To fit them to the bodies they were simply pressed into the holes with some maximum strength thread lock adhesive.
